The duration of air travel to Dubai is a variable factor dependent on the origin city. This timeframe encompasses the airborne portion of the journey, excluding layovers or connecting flight times. For instance, a direct flight from London may take approximately 7 hours, while a flight from New York could require around 12-13 hours.
Accurate knowledge of this time commitment is crucial for effective travel planning. It allows individuals and businesses to optimize schedules, manage expectations regarding arrival times, and make informed decisions about potential stopovers or alternative routes.
